High Point, NC Job Details Full-time 1 day ago Benefits Mileage reimbursement Paid time off Work from home Qualifications Board Certified Behavior Analyst Full Job Description Chasing Your Dreams ABA (CYD) is a local, BCBA-owned ABA provider serving North Carolina. We're looking for an experienced BCBA who wants excellent hourly compensation, control over their caseload, and less administrative burden in the Davidson County Area. Why CYD? W2 or 1099 position available PTO $5,000 onboarding incentive Choose your caseload — 10-30 billable hours per week available Flexible weekday scheduling Mileage reimbursement between client locations Minimal administrative responsibilities BCBA-owned and operated Supportive BT/RBT team We work to geographically cluster caseloads whenever possible to reduce unnecessary travel $5,000
Onboarding Incentive:
$1,000 on first paycheck $1,000 after 30 completed billable hours $1,000 after 60 completed billable hours $1,000 after 90 completed billable hours $1,000 after 120 completed billable hours Total potential incentive: $5,000 Billable hours must be completed, properly documented, and reimbursable. The BCBA must remain actively contracted and in good standing at the time each incentive payment is earned.
Health Insurance Stipend:
Eligible contractors may receive up to $500 per month in additional compensation to assist with the cost of maintaining personal health insurance coverage. Proof of active health insurance coverage is required for eligibility. The stipend is treated as taxable contractor compensation and is not a company-sponsored health insurance plan.
